What is the average salary in Winnsboro, SC?

The average salary in Winnsboro, SC is $42,645 per year.

Winnsboro, SC, offers a range of salary opportunities across different industries. The average yearly salary in the area is around $42,645. This salary can vary based on the job type and experience level.

How does the cost of living in Winnsboro, SC compare to the national average?

The cost of living in Winnsboro, SC, is lower than the nationwide average. The overall index stands at 92, which is 8% below the national average of 100. This reduction is most noticeable in housing, which costs 17% less than the national average. Other areas like groceries and healthcare cost slightly less, while utilities and transportation are almost on par with the average.
